MCC's Economic Development & Innovative Workforce Services division is Putting Big Data to Work


In January 2015, the EDIWS Vice President’s Office published version 1.0 of a new report created to measure the middle-skill gaps within the nine-county Finger Lakes region. Here are some highlights from the 188-page report, Measuring Middle-Skills Occupational Gaps within the Finger Lakes Regional Economy:

• Labor supply/labor demand analysis applied to 23 middle-skill occupational groups from 5 local workforce clusters (advanced manufacturing, skilled trades, information and computer technology, health care, and hospitality and tourism) within the Finger Lakes region.

• Dashboards showing regional Middle-Skill provider’s annual completions.

• MCC produced occupational videos documenting local middle-skill occupations. 

• Program-based economic impact analysis estimating the annual marginal impact to the local economy from up skilling a high school level educated worker to a middle-skill level occupation from completing a formal workforce program.

• Skill cluster analysis aggregating real time labor data from relevant and local online job postings.

The point is not measurement for measurement sake but making this information actionable and impactful to the workforce functions of the College and in the community. This data will be used to better inform regional workforce planning and response. It is our intention to continue to refine, and update the data within this framework to produce future versions.
